Occupational Summary:
As a Safran Seats USA Engineering Intern, you will work in one of the following areas: Mechanical Design, Certification, Materials and Process, Certification, Simulation and Test, Systems Engineering or Project Engineering. You will perform a variety of engineering tasks and responsibilities required to define, develop, and maintain Aircraft Seating components. These tasks may include required engineering analysis or modeling, drawing and document creation, trouble shooting and coordination with the manufacturing team to ensure a producible product, or completion of requirements validation or verification.
